Can I extend my stay in The Bahamas?
Yes, visitors can apply for an Extension of Stay to extend their visit to The Bahamas.
An extension on visitors’ stay may be granted to applicants who qualify. All visitors applying for an extension of stay must present themselves in person to the extension officer, accompanied by their sponsor and all required documentation.
To be considered for a visitor’s extension, applicant must provide the following to the extension officer:
- Proof of Payment (options include credit/debit card, bank draft, or Bahamas Postal Money Order)
- Return ticket or Temporary Cruising Permit
- Valid Passport
- Local Address
- The Immigration Landing Card
- Provide Reason for Extension of Stay
- Evidence of Bahamian Visa if applicable
- Valid Email Address
- Mobile Telephone Number
- Sponsor’s Passport and Address
